AI Summary
-
Directs the state department to establish a single consolidated Medicaid waiver for home- and community-based services for ad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ities, effective July 1, 2016, or upon federal approval.
-
Requires the redesigned waiver to include flexible service definitions, person-centered principles ensuring individual choice, authority over supports and services, health and safety assurances, and responsible use of public dollars.
-
Mandates the state department develop a conflict-free case management services plan by July 1, 2016, complying with federal person-centered planning regulations and aligning with recommendations from the Community Living Advisory Group.
-
Requires implementation of a functional eligibility assessment tool, person-centered assessment process with inter-rater reliability, and fair service payment system that is efficient, transparent, and equitable for providers and consumers.
-
Appropriates $788,347 from the intellectual and developmental disabilities services cash fund for fiscal year 2015-16 (assuming 2.7 additional FTE) and anticipates $1,388,348 in federal funds to implement the act.
